Hydration, nutrition, and support from healthcare providers can make the process safer and more manageable. If withdrawal symptoms become severe, seek emergency medical care immediately. While some drink to cope with stress, anxiety, or depression, alcohol can actually worsen these conditions over time. It disrupts brain function, affects mood stability, and increases the risk of addiction. Heavy drinking can also lead to memory loss and poor decision-making.

In January 2020, more than 6 million people reportedly participated in Dry January, a campaign to reduce alcohol consumption organized by Alcohol Change UK. Follow-up research suggested that most tended to drink in healthier amounts afterward. “Once you have a sense of how much you’re drinking, it’s helpful to track how many drinks you’re having per day,” says Witkiewitz. “You could use a calendar, journal or any number of tracking apps.” Drink Control Alcohol Tracker or Less are two examples of free tracking apps available on iOS devices.
